Types of Therapist Aid Worksheets

  •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) Worksheets

CBT worksheets are designed to help users discover and alter their negative patterns of thought and behavior. After working through these worksheetsusers will uncover the cognitive distortions affecting their mental health which can help them challenge and replace them with healthier alternatives.

  • Anxiety and Stress Management Worksheets

These worksheets concentrate on methods to lessen anxiety and manage stress, such as relaxation exercises, breathing techniques and mindfulness practices. When they complete these worksheets users will be able to develop individualized strategies to cope with stressful situations and ensuring emotional balance.

  • Emotional Regulation Worksheets

Emotional regulation worksheets seek to aid users in understanding and managing their emotions better. These tools may cover topics like identifying emotional triggers that can trigger emotional reactions, developing healthy coping skills including self-compassion.

  • Relationship and Communication Worksheets

These worksheets help develop the skills needed for healthy relationships. These include efficient communication, empathy and conflict resolution. When they work through these activities, individuals can strengthen their interpersonal skills and foster more satisfying connections with others.

How to Use Therapist Aid Worksheets Effectively

  • Select the Right Worksheet

Choose a worksheet that targets the specific skill or issue you want to address. This will ensure that the tool is appropriate to your requirements and objectives, increasing its efficiency.

  • Complete the Worksheet Consistently

Adopt a set schedule for the completion of your worksheet that you choose to complete, whether daily, weekly, or even monthly. Intentional consistency helps to reinforce learning, and makes it easier to progress over time.

  • Reflect on Your Responses

It is important to take the time to carefully review what you have said to worksheet’s questions. Through this process, you can improve how you think about your thoughts and emotions as well as lead to greater change and growth.

  • Do share with Your Therapist

If your therapy provider is a psychotherapist, think about sharing your completed worksheets with them. It can give valuable insight about your progress, and also help aid in your therapy sessions efficiently.
